CVE-2026-73555
Published:August 13, 2026
Updated:August 31, 2026
vLLM is an inference and serving engine for large language models. Prior to 0.26.0, the validation_exception_handler in vllm/entrypoints/openai/server_utils.py converts FastAPI RequestValidationError objects with str(exc), and sanitize_message in vllm/entrypoints/utils.py does not remove traceback-style file paths, allowing unauthenticated malformed JSON requests to /v1/chat/completions, /v1/completions, /tokenize, and /detokenize to disclose the OS username, home and virtual-environment paths, Python version, internal package structure, line numbers, and endpoint handler names. This issue is fixed in version 0.26.0.
Affected Packages
vllm (CONDA):
Affected version(s) >=0.8.3 <0.26.0
Fix Suggestion:
Update to version 0.26.0
https://github.com/vllm-project/vllm.git (GITHUB):
Affected version(s) >=v0.1.0 <v0.26.0
Fix Suggestion:
Update to version v0.26.0
vllm (PYTHON):
Affected version(s) >=0.0.1 <0.26.0
Fix Suggestion:
Update to version 0.26.0
